The cast of Grown-ish doubled down and leaned into that fact as they promote the coming of the show’s second season. In the Freeform show’s new promo video, Zoey Johnson (played by Yara Shahidi) and friends pay homage to one of the most famous and beloved college-based sitcoms: A Different World.
Each scene of the iconic intro was replicated with a modern spin, from Zoey dolling up and powdering her face, to the sprots locker room scene featuring the show’s twins Skylar and Jazlyn (played by Chloe x Halle) to Dwayne’s flip-up glasses, sported by Aaron (Trevor Jackson). Chloe x Halle’s song “Grown,” which was the official music for the show, even got a modern update to go with the trendy upgrade of their sophomore year.
The cast of the Black-ish spin-off made sure to acknowledge the inspiration behind the opening. “Homage to what made it all possible #ADifferentWorld,” Shahidi said.
